G4144

πλόος 

Transliteration

ploos;

Pronunciation

plo'-os

Parts of Speech

n m

Root Word (Etymology)

from 4126

KJV Translation Count — 3x

The KJV translates Strongs H1 in the following manner: course (1), sailing (1), voyage (1)

Outline of Biblical Usage

1. a voyage

Strong's Definitions

plo'-os; from (4126) (πλέω); a sail, i.e. navigation: — course, sailing, voyage.
